YoungMinds - VLSI System Design and It’s Importance
Full-form of VLSI is Very Large-Scale Integration, is the process of creating an integrated circuits (IC’s) by combining millions or billions of MOS transistors onto a single chip.
VLSI began in the 1970s when MOS integrated circuit (Metal Oxide Semiconductor) chips were developed and then widely adopted, enabling complex semiconductor and telecommunication technologies. The microprocessor and memory chips are VLSI devices.
VLSI is one of the most widely used technologies for microchip processors, integrated circuits (IC) and component designing. It was initially designed to support hundreds of thousands of transistor gates on a microchip which, as of 2012, exceeded several billion.
In VLSI, the programming languages for IC design are called hardware description languages (HDLs). These include VHDL, Verilog, System Verilog, C, and scripting languages like Perl and TCL. In VLSI, the development methodology a team follows is as important as the HDL used to build a new product.

Advantages Of AlN Ceramic Materials Used As Copper Clad Substrate Materials
At present, high-performance aluminum nitride ceramic plates are used as thermal conductive substrates in advanced packaging processes, and copper is directly bonded on aluminum nitride to further design circuits, surface mount transistors, and power diodes. Due to its good thermal and electrical properties, AlN has gradually become the preferred material for this type of substrate design and can be used as insulating substrates for high-power devices, heat dissipation substrates for VLSI and packaging substrates, etc.

Advantages Of AlN Ceramic Materials Used As Copper Clad Substrate Materials Aluminum nitride copper-clad laminate has the thermal conductivity and mechanical strength of aluminum nitride, as well as the thermal conductivity and electrical conductivity of copper, so it has great application potential in the aerospace field. In addition, the "copper-aluminum nitride-copper" sandwich structure can play a key role in the modularization and integration of electronic systems, serving as mechanical support, electrical isolation, and heat dissipation paths for power modules. It is worth noting that in the application of aluminum nitride copper clad laminate, the interface bonding between AlN and Cu is very important, and the interface phase determines the bonding force between the ceramic and the metal copper layer. The conventional preparation process of aluminum nitride copper-clad laminate includes the hot pressing method and the direct copper cladding method (DBC).   The hot pressing method requires sputtering a metal layer on the surface of AlN by magnetron sputtering and then introducing copper sheets for hot pressing. The DBC method requires pre-oxidation of AlN ceramics and Cu sheets, and then heat treatment to bond. The peel strength of the substrate prepared by the DBC method is about 4 times that of the hot pressing method, and Cu and AlN can form a stronger bonding force, which has better application prospects in the aerospace field with harsh service environments. Which Field in Engineering Has a Better Scope for the Future? – Geeta University
Engineering is defined as the use of science and mathematics in the designing, testing, and construction of machines, buildings, and processes. A fulfilling job may result from engineering study.
After class 12, it is the most popular course that students choose. The bulk of fields, including civil engineering, computer science and technology, electrical and mechanical engineering, etc., have origins in engineering.
These are the conventional engineering fields with the most promising job opportunities. But as more students choose these programmes, the rivalry for admission and employment has unavoidably risen. Here are a few of the top engineering programmes for the near future:
Details of which Field in Engineering Has a Better Scope
Electronics and Communication Engineering Field
This covers circuits, electronics, and communication tools including transmitters, receivers, and integrated circuits (IC), among other things. Combining electronics with communication results in exciting and difficult career possibilities, with highly skilled students in great demand in international companies.
The Electronics and Communication Engineering degree at Chitkara University teaches students the fundamentals of electronic engineering while also helping them hone their computational and mathematical abilities. Graduates in electronics and communication may apply for positions such as technical director, service engineer, field test engineer, and network planning engineer, among others.
The students are engaged in a variety of fields, including television production, civil aviation, power, home appliances, and VLSI design. They are also employed by the Posts and Telegraph Department, Bharat Electronics Limited, and D.R.D.O. Graduates in electronics and communication may anticipate earning anywhere from Rs. 3 to Rs. 9 LPA.
